Output 9058e91cd753551248acfcd74eb1a9374c6932df53d8f527a6a5b9139aa28024:1

value
544338
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 458736040be80d8551e799403932c60d4a81cac2 OP_EQUALVERIFY OP_CHECKSIG
address
17LdbrxAPwWo7SNsnsoTyZ3BgDB5YdhYJy
transaction
9058e91cd753551248acfcd74eb1a9374c6932df53d8f527a6a5b9139aa28024
spent
true